Applies ToExcel para Microsoft 365 Excel para Microsoft 365 para Mac Excel para a Web Excel 2024 Excel 2024 para Mac Excel 2021 Excel 2021 para Mac Excel 2019 Excel 2016 Excel Web App

A função SOMASES, uma das funções de matemática e trigonometria, adiciona todos os seus argumentos que atendem a vários critérios. Por exemplo, você usaria SOMASES para somar o número de varejistas no país/região que (1) residem em um único CEP e (2) cujos lucros excedem um valor específico em dólar.

O navegador não dá suporte a vídeo. Instale o Microsoft Silverlight, o Adobe Flash Player ou o Internet Explorer 9.

Sintaxe

SOMASES(intervalo_soma; intervalo_critérios1; critérios1; [intervalo_critérios2; critérios2];...)

  • =SOMASES(A2:A9;B2:B9;"=A*";C2:C9;"Diogo")

  • =SOMASES(A2:A9;B2:B9;"<>Bananas";C2:C9;"Diogo")

Nome do argumento

Descrição

Intervalo_soma    (obrigatório)

O intervalo de células para somar.

Intervalo_critérios1    (obrigatório)

O intervalo testado usando os Critérios1.

Intervalo_critérios1 e Critérios1 configuram um par de pesquisa no qual um intervalo é pesquisado em busca de critérios específicos. Depois que os itens no intervalo forem encontrados, seus correspondentes valores em Intervalo_soma serão adicionados.

Critérios1    (obrigatório)

Os critérios que definem quais células no Intervalo_critérios1 serão adicionadas. Por exemplo, os critérios podem ser inseridos como 32, ">32", B4, "maçãs" ou "32".

Intervalo_critérios2;critérios2;...    (opcional)

Intervalos adicionais e seus critérios associados. Você pode inserir até 127 pares de intervalo/critérios.

Exemplos

Para usar esses exemplos no Excel, arraste para selecionar os dados na tabela, clique com o botão direito do mouse na seleção e escolha Copiar. Em uma nova planilha, clique com botão direito do mouse na célula A1 e escolha Fazer Correspondência com a Formatação de Destino, em Opções de Colagem

Quantidade Vendida

Produto

Vendedor

5

Maçãs

Diogo

4

Maçãs

Sara

15

Alcachofras

Diogo

3

Alcachofras

Sara

22

Bananas

Diogo

12

Bananas

Sara

10

Cenouras

Diogo

33

Cenouras

Sara

Fórmula

Descrição

=SOMASES(A2:A9;B2:B9;"=A*";C2:C9;"Diogo")

Adiciona o número de produtos que começam com A e foram vendidos por Diogo. Usa o caractere curinga * em Critérios1, "=A*“ para procurar por nomes de produto correspondentes em Intervalo_critérios1 B2:B9, e procura o nome "Tom" em Intervalo_critérios2 C2:C9. Em seguida, adiciona os números em Intervalo_soma A2:A9 que atendem a ambas as condições. O resultado é 20.

=SOMASES(A2:A9;B2:B9;"<>Bananas";C2:C9;"Diogo")

Adiciona o número de produtos que não são bananas e que foram vendidos por Diogo. Exclui bananas usando <> em Critérios1, "<> Bananas" e procura o nome "Tom" em Intervalo_critérios2 C2:C9. Em seguida, adiciona os números em Intervalo_soma A2:A9 que atendam a ambas as condições. O resultado é 30.

Problemas comuns

Problema

Descrição

0 (zero) é mostrado em vez do resultado esperado.

Certifique-se de que Critérios1,2 estejam entre aspas se você estiver testando valores de texto, como o nome de uma pessoa.

O resultado será incorreto quando Intervalo_soma tiver valores VERDADEIRO ou FALSO.

Valores VERDADEIRO e FALSO para Intervalo_soma são avaliados de maneira diferente, que podem causar resultados inesperados quando são adicionados.

As células em Intervalo_soma que contêm VERDADEIRO são avaliadas como 1. As células em que contêm FALSO são avaliadas como 0 (zero).

Práticas recomendadas

Siga este procedimento

Descrição

Use caracteres curinga.

O uso de caracteres curinga, como o ponto de interrogação (?) e o asterisco (*), em critérios1,2 pode ajudar você a localizar correspondências semelhantes, mas não exatas.

Um ponto de interrogação corresponde a qualquer caractere único. Um asterisco corresponde a qualquer sequência de caracteres. Se você quiser localizar um ponto de interrogação ou asterisco real, digite um til (~) antes do ponto de interrogação.

Por exemplo, =SOMASES (A2:A9;B2:B9;"=A *";C2: C9;"To?") adicionará todas as instâncias com o nome que começa com "To" e termina com uma última letra que pode variar.

Compreenda a diferença entre SOMASE e SOMASES.

A ordem dos argumentos é diferente entre SOMASES e SOMASE. Particularmente, o argumento intervalo_soma é o primeiro argumento em SOMASES, mas é o terceiro argumento em SOMASE. Esta é uma fonte comum de problemas usando essas funções.

Se você estiver copiando e editando essas funções semelhantes, verifique se você colocou os argumentos na ordem correta.

Use o mesmo número de linhas e colunas para argumentos de intervalo.

O argumento Intervalo_critérios deve conter o mesmo número de linhas e colunas que o argumento Intervalo_soma.

Início da Página

Precisa de mais ajuda?

Você pode sempre consultar um especialista na Excel Tech Community ou obter suporte nas Comunidades.

Confira também

Veja um vídeo sobre como usar funções SE avançadas, como SOMASES

A função SOMASE soma apenas os valores que atendem a um único critério

A função SOMAQUAD soma os valores após executar uma operação matemática de raiz quadrada em cada um deles

A função CONT.SE conta apenas os valores que atendem a um único critério

A função CONT.SES conta apenas os valores que atendem a vários critérios

Função SES (Microsoft 365, Excel 2016 e posterior)

Visão geral de fórmulas no Excel

Como evitar fórmulas quebradas

Detectar erros em fórmulas

Funções de Matemática e Trigonometria

Funções do Excel (ordem alfabética)

Funções do Excel (por Categoria)

Precisa de mais ajuda?

Quer mais opções

Explore os benefícios da assinatura, procure cursos de treinamento, saiba como proteger seu dispositivo e muito mais.

As comunidades ajudam você a fazer e responder perguntas, fazer comentários e ouvir especialistas com conhecimento avançado.